The Rasterbator in Color by Tim Yu

Apartment Therapy recently reminded us about the Rasterbator. Not the sort of thing one might deduce from the name alone, the Rasterbator is a free easy-to-use service that allows you to upload any image to their site and they will send it back blown up as a series of pdfs. Now available in color, piecing the image back together results in a huge decorative poster and provides an alternative to wallpaper.
